Va Home Loan Stipulations Eligibility – VA Home Loans – Eligibility. You must have satisfactory credit, sufficient income, and a valid Certificate of Eligibility (COE) to be eligible for a VA-guaranteed home loan. The home must be for your own personal occupancy. The eligibility requirements to obtain a COE are listed below for Servicemembers and Veterans, spouses, and other eligible beneficiaries.

The most popular fha home loan is the fixed-rate loan known as the 203(b). It often works well for first time home buyers. It allows individuals to finance up to 96.5% of their home loan and helps to keep down payments and closing costs.

Conventional home mortgages eligible for sale and delivery to either the Federal National Mortgage Association (FNMA) or the federal home loan Mortgage Corporation (FHLMC). Government A loan that is either backed by the federal housing administration (fha) or a VA loan for eligible service members and veterans.

FHA rates are based on a loan amount of $200,000, credit score of 660 and an LTV of 96.5%. VA rates are based on a loan amount of $200,000, credit score of 720 and an LTV of 100%. Clients must meet product eligibility criteria for VA Loans.

One of the major benefits about a government home loan is that if the interest rates improve, you can do a streamline refinance and get a lower 30 year FHA rate.
